Definition


"Aprendizaje automático" refers to a branch of artificial intelligence focused on developing algorithms and statistical models that enable computers to improve their performance on tasks through experience, without being explicitly programmed. It is used to enhance the accuracy of intelligent systems.

Etymology


The term "aprendizaje automático" originates from Spanish, combining "aprendizaje" meaning 'learning' and "automático" meaning 'automatic.' It reflects the concept of machines learning automatically from data. Did you know? This phrase directly translates the English term 'machine learning,' which gained popularity in the mid-20th century.
